tailieunhanh - Mảng, Chỉ Mục, Tập Hợp phần 1

Mảng · · · · · Khai báo mảng Giá trị mặc định Truy cập các thành phần trong mảng Khởi tạo thành phần trong mảng Sử dụng từ khóa params | MẢNG CHỈ MỤC VÀ TẬP HỢP Mảng Khai báo mảng Giá trị măc đinh Truy câp các thành phần trong mảng Khởi tao thành phần trong mảng Sử dụng từ khóa params Câu lệnh lăp foreach Mảng đa chiều Mảng đa chiều cùng kích thước Mảng đa chiều kích thước khác nhau Chuyên đôi mảng Bộ chỉ mục Bộ chỉ mục và phép gán Sử dụng kiêu chỉ số khác Giao diện tâp hợp Danh sách mảng Hàng đợi Queue Ngăn xếp Stack Kiêu từ điên Hastables Giao diện IDictionary Tâp khoá và tâp giá trị Giao diện IDictionaryEnumerator Câu hỏi bài tâp Môi trường .NET cung cấp rất đa dạng số lượng các lớp về tập hợp bao gồm Array ArrayList Queue Stack BitArray NameValueCollection và StringCollection. Trong số đó tập hợp đơn giản nhất là Array đây là kiểu dữ liệu tập hợp mà ngôn ngữ C hỗ trợ xây dựng sẵn. Chương này chúng ta sẽ tìm hiểu cách làm việc với mảng một chiều mảng đa chiều và mảng các mảng jagged array . Chúng ta cũng được giới thiệu phần chỉ mục indexer đây là cách thiết lập để làm cho việc truy cập những thuộc tính giống nhau trở nên đơn giản hơn một lớp được chỉ mục thì giống như một mảng. .NET cũng cung cấp nhiều các giao diện như IEnumerable và ICollection. Những phần thực thi của các giao diện này cung cấp các tiêu chuẩn để tương tác với các tập hợp. Trong chương này chúng ta sẽ được cách sử dụng hiệu quả của các giao diện. Cũng thông qua chương này chúng ta sẽ được giới thiệu cách sử dụng chung của các tập hợp trong .NET bao gồm ArrayList Dictionary Hashtable Queue và Stack. Mảng Mảng là một tập hợp có thứ tự của những đối tượng tất cả các đối tượng này cùng một kiểu. Mảng trong ngôn ngữ C có một vài sự khác biệt so với mảng trong ngôn ngữ C và một số ngôn ngữ khác bởi vì chúng là những đối tượng. Điều này sẽ cung cấp cho mảng sử dụng các phương thức và những thuộc tính. Ngôn ngữ C cung cấp cú pháp chuẩn cho việc khai báo những đối tượng Array. Tuy nhiên cái thật sự được tạo ra là đối tượng của kiểu . Mảng trong ngôn ngữ C kết hợp cú pháp khai báo mảng theo kiểu ngôn ngữ C và .